What Is an AI Recorder for Language Learning?

More Than a Voice Recorder

Traditional voice recorders or the native memo apps on your phone simply store raw audio. Leaving yourself with a 60-minute audio file means spending another hour digging through it later.

An AI Recorder, however, utilizes advanced speech recognition and natural language processing (NLP) to convert those spoken words into accurate transcripts, structured summaries, and searchable keywords. It acts less like a storage device and more like a personal AI language assistant.

How It Works

The workflow of a modern AI recorder is designed to be effortless:

  1. One-tap recording: Instantly capture high-quality audio anytime, anywhere.

  2. AI transcription: The AI engine automatically converts speech to text while distinguishing between different speakers.

  3. Smart summary: The system analyzes the text to extract core topics, vocabulary, and insights.

  4. Keyword search: Quickly search for any word or phrase to pinpoint the exact moment it was spoken.

  5. Review on phone or computer: Access your synced audio and notes across all your devices for seamless studying.

3. Improve Listening Comprehension

Combining AI transcripts with original audio playback creates a highly effective listening loop. You can first listen to the audio blindly to test your comprehension, open the transcript to identify your blind spots (such as linked words or fast speech), and target those specific sections for repetitive listening. Listening becomes easier when learners can connect sound with text.

4. Practice Speaking and Review Your Own Voice

To speak better, you must learn to listen to yourself objectively. By recording your monologue practice or responses, you can critically evaluate your delivery. Are your vowels clear? Are you relying too heavily on filler words like "um" or "like"? Is your grammar accurate? This constant loop of recording, reading, and adjusting accelerates your path to a natural accent.
